When the noise fades, what remains?
In moments of transition, we often search for certainty outside ourselves. But simple truths tend to surface quietly, not as declarations, but as gentle recognitions.
What still shines in me is rarely something dramatic.
It’s patience learned through care.
Resilience shaped by loss.
Love expressed in small, consistent acts.
These truths don’t shout. They glow.
They show up when we slow down enough to notice:
the values that remain unchanged
the ways we continue to show up for others
the inner compass that guides us even when plans fall apart
Simple truths are not fixed beliefs—they are lived experiences. They evolve, deepen, soften. They remind us that growth doesn’t always look like expansion. Sometimes it looks like refinement.
As we close a season, we’re invited to ask:
What still shines in me—despite everything?
Not what was perfected.
Not what was achieved.
But what endured.
